Understanding Pain Relief Remedies
Pain relief remedies can be broadly classified into 3 main types: medications, topical treatments, and alternative treatments. Each classification has its own set of benefits and drawbacks, customized to different levels of pain and client needs.
1. Medications
Medications are among the most common forms of pain relief. They can be further divided into non-prescription (OTC) choices and prescription medications.
TypeExamplesDescriptionWhen to UseOTC Pain RelieversAcetaminophen, Ibuprofen, AspirinThese are commonly readily available and efficient for mild to moderate pain.Headaches, muscle pains, small arthritis.Prescription MedicationsOpioids (e.g., Morphine, Oxycodone)Stronger pain relievers prescribed by doctors, typically for extreme pain.Surgery healing, cancer pain, severe injury.2. Topical Treatments
Topical treatments involve creams, gels, and spots that can be applied directly to the skin. They are helpful for localized pain relief.
TypeExamplesDescriptionWhen to UseCreams and GelsCapsaicin, DiclofenacNon-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) used on the skin.Arthritis, muscle pains.PatchesLidocaine, FentanylAdhesive patches that provide medication gradually.Persistent pain management.3. Alternative Therapies
These treatments may assist alleviate pain without using medications and can be complementary to standard treatments.

What's the distinction between OTC and prescription painkiller?
Answer: OTC painkiller are readily available without a prescription and are usually utilized for mild to moderate pain. Prescription medications are stronger and may be required for extreme or persistent pain however included higher threats of adverse effects and reliance.
2. Can I use several pain relief techniques concurrently?
Response: Yes, lots of individuals discover relief using a mix of techniques, such as taking OTC painkiller while going through physical therapy. However, it's necessary to seek advice from a doctor to avoid potential interactions.
3. Are there adverse effects to using topical pain relief creams?
Response: While topical treatments typically have fewer adverse effects than oral medications, they can cause skin inflammation or allergic responses in some people. Always carry out a patch test before extensive use.
4. How long does it take for pain relief medications to work?
Response: The time it considers pain relief medications to work can vary. OTC medications typically take 30 minutes to an hour, while stronger prescription medications may take longer, depending upon the type.
5. What should I do if my pain continues in spite of using pain relief remedies?
Response: If pain continues regardless of treatment, it's important to look for medical recommendations. Persistent pain can be an indication of a hidden condition that requires more focused treatment.
